At Audley End station, ticketing services are streamlined to enhance ease of travel. The ticket office is operational from early morning to evening on weekdays. Additionally, you can purchase tickets through automated machines that also enable you to collect tickets previously bought online. The station is equipped with accessible machines and smartcard validators for a seamless travel experience.
Stepping into Audley End, you'll find that it's a fully accessible station with step-free access via lifts, ensuring comfort for all passengers, including those with mobility impairments. Though luggage storage isn't available, vital amenities like waiting rooms and accessible toilets are terms you'd appreciate on any journey. In terms of security, CCTV is operational, adding peace of mind as you navigate the station.
The station's connectivity doesn't end with rail. If you need to continue your journey using local transport, taxis, and buses are readily available right at the station's front. Should there be any interruptions to the rail service, substitute buses ensure you're always on the move. Although there are no cycle hire facilities, ample bicycle storage is available for those who prefer to hug the curves of Essex on two wheels.

Cottingham train station provides essential services to ensure a smooth travel experience. Although there is no ticket office, ticket machines are available, making it straightforward to collect pre-purchased tickets. It’s important to note that there are no accessible ticket machines or smartcard validators, however, smartcards can be issued here. The station is equipped with an induction loop, ideal for those with hearing impairments.
For those requiring assistance, be aware that no staff help is available on-site. However, there are help points around the station to facilitate communication for further support. The friendly conductors can assist passengers with boarding and disembarking, and Passenger Assist services are accessible for booking in advance.
Cottingham station strives to accommodate all mobility needs. With step-free access to Platform 2 (Scarborough direction), it is partially accessible. Note that a steeped footbridge accesses Platform 1, making entry challenging for some individuals. A ramp is available for train access, and mobility scooters are welcome in certain areas. While there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ms, there are well-positioned seating areas for a more comfortable wait.
Should your journey extend beyond Cottingham, several transport links are conveniently available. A closeby bus stop allows passengers to easily transfer between rail and bus services using Busline at 0871 200 2233 for information. A rail replacement service is also provided in the event of train disruptions, picking up in the station's car park. While there is no bicycle hire at the station, ample space caters to cyclists with 6 bike stands near the car park.
If you need a quick transfer, taxis can be easily booked through Northern Railway’s cab4you service. It’s worth noting that car parking facilities are available 24 hours a day, free of charge, with a limited number of spaces.
